mustang, your close but not quite right with the ferrari emblem. it was the symbol on a plane flown by an Italian WW1 ace pilot who had died. later Enzo met his parents, a Count and Countess i think, and they said that the prancing horse had given their son good luck and they wanted him to put it on his cars and it would bring the luck with it. he then added the italian colors at the top and of course the S and F.
